According to the Society of the Advancement of Patient Blood Management, therapeutic doses of iron should increase hemoglobin levels by 0.7-1.0 g/dL per week, and adequate iron replacement has typically occurred when the serum ferritin level reaches 100 g/L. [64] Iron supplements are best taken on an empty stomach (food impairs absorption), and iron supplements need to be taken four hours apart from thyroid meds
